Finally jumped on the Longbeard bandwagon, from hevi-shot. I'm shooting an old Stoeger 2000 with a Dead Coyote choke tube. Number 6 Longbeards patterned 90% at 40 yards, and 82% at 50 yards. Tried some #5's, but not as good as the 6's.
Killed a bird last week at a lazered 50 yards with the #6's. Head looked like it had been thru a grinder, and he went down like a lightening bolt hit him. I had some doubts on the energy at the farther distances, but at 50 yards there is no doubt. I'm shooting 3" shells, and very impressed with the results. Too bad I bought all those hevi-shot.

I was not impressed with it beyond 40 yds with my mossberg 500 and a primos titewad choke. Started dropping a lot after that. Shot 3 shots at 30, 3 at 40, 3 at 50 and the last at 60 just for the heck of it. Barely hit the paper at 60 and I even aimed slightly above the head on the target. I got pics of all the targets but I can't get the holes in the darkened area to show up on pics and don't much feel like coloring them all with marker. 30-40 yds they were close to the best I've patterned yet. It's still lead. These ads Winchester is running are ridiculous. It can't compare to tungsten based loads at longer distances. Yes, it patterns tight but it does not have the downrange energy as H-T-L loads. I'd like to see the same shells using hevishot encapsulated in resin.
